VueJS 웹 앱에서 Google Maps API 사용 안 함 오류: utc_offset은 2019년 11월 현재 사용되지 않으며 2020년 11월에 실행 중지됨
현재 내 VueJS 웹 애플리케이션에서 다음 오류를 수신하고 있다.
utc_offset은 2019년 11월 현재 사용되지 않으며 2020년 11월에 꺼진다.대신 utc_offset_minutes를 사용하십시오.
Places 필드 open_hours.open_now 및 utc_offset은 2019년 11월 20일 현재 사용되지 않으며, 2020년 11월 20일에 꺼진다.이러한 필드는 장소 라이브러리 맵 JavaScript API에서만 더 이상 사용되지 않는다.이 안내서에서는 이 필드 사용을 중지하도록 코드를 업데이트하는 방법을 보여 준다.
유일한 문제는 확실히 내 Vue 애플리케이션 어디에서도 utc_offset을 직접 사용하지 않는다는 것이다.나는 내 어플리케이션에서 "utc_offset"이라는 단어에 대한 글로벌 검색을 통해 이것을 검증했다.나 또한 그 특정 자산에 접근한 기억이 없다.
내가 그 부동산을 사용하지 않았다면 왜 나는 이 사용 중지 경고를 받고 있는 것일까?
내 스택 추적은 다음과 같다.
다음 코드 조각은 다음 코드 조각으로clearAllCardsAndFilters
방법은 그렇다.
methods: {
clearAllCardsAndFilters() {
this.clearActiveCardListingId();
this.clearFilterCards();
},
clearActiveCardListingId() {
this.$store.commit('clearActiveCardListingId');
},
다음 코드 조각은 다음 코드 조각으로clearActiveCardListingId
Vuex의 돌연변이는 그렇다.그것은 간단히 결정된다.activeCardListingId
에게 Vuex에 있는 재산.null
.
clearActiveCardListingId(state) {
state.activeCardListingId = null;
},
VUE2-구글-맵을 사용하는 경우 다음과 같은 방법으로 구글 맵 구성 요소를 사용할 수 있다.
<GmapAutocomplete
@place_changed="setPlace"
:options="{fields: ['geometry', 'formatted_address', 'address_components']}">
</GmapAutocomplete>
필드를 지정하지 않고 구글 플레이스 API를 사용하고 있었다.다음 방법으로 필드를 지정하면 이 사용 중지 경고가 사라진다."utc_offset"을 필드로 지정하지 않도록 하십시오. 그렇지 않으면 메시지가 다시 나타납니다,
new google.maps.places.PlacesService(attrContainer).getDetails({
placeId: '...',
fields: ['opening_hours','utc_offset_minutes'],
}, function (place, status) {
if (status !== 'OK') return; // something went wrong
const isOpenAtTime = place.opening_hours.isOpen(new Date('December 17, 2020 03:24:00'));
if (isOpenAtTime) {
// We know it's open.
}
const isOpenNow = place.opening_hours.isOpen();
if (isOpenNow) {
// We know it's open.
}
});
그것은 나에게 아무런 선택도 없이 통했다.
:fields="['geometry', 'opening_hours', 'business_status']"
'programing' 카테고리의 다른 글
왜 우리는 국가 관리를 위해 돌연변이, 세터, 게이터가 필요한가? (0) | 2022.04.21 |
---|---|
사용자 지정 구성 요소에 사용할 경우 v-model과 .sync의 차이점 (0) | 2022.04.21 |
vue에서 동적 구성요소를 사용하는 동안 성능을 향상시키는 방법 (0) | 2022.04.20 |
항상 0을 반환하는 Vue에서 로드 시 이미지 크기 계산 (0) | 2022.04.20 |
시스템 클래스를 조롱하는 동안 Mockito + PowerMock LinkingError (0) | 2022.04.20 |